Banknote description
The banknote is a 10 rupees issued in Sri Lanka in 1991. It is cataloged under Pick number 102a.
The front side design features the signatures of D. B. Wijethunga and H. N. S. Karunatillake, along with the date of 1.1.1991 and values of 0.50 and 2.00.
This banknote is printed on paper and has dimensions of 122 x 61 mm, with a color scheme of green and red. It was produced by De La Rue.
